About this service

Landscape gravel consists of small, crushed stones used as a low-maintenance alternative to mulch or grass. It is an excellent choice for areas with high foot traffic, drainage issues, or where you want to minimize weeding. You typically need this when you are renovating a side yard or driveway area that needs a clean, weed-resistant ground cover. Can you explain the benefits of using pea gravel in my Tulsa landscaping?

Pea gravel offers excellent drainage and is a versatile material for pathways, patios, and decorative ground cover in Tulsa landscapes. Its rounded shape makes it comfortable to walk on, and it helps suppress weed growth when properly installed with a weed barrier. Pros can advise on the optimal depth and installation methods for pea gravel to ensure longevity and prevent shifting.

How does landscape mulch improve my garden beds?

Landscape mulch, whether organic or inorganic, significantly benefits garden beds by retaining soil moisture, regulating soil temperature, and suppressing weed growth. Pros can recommend specific mulch types, like shredded bark or decorative gravel, based on your plant types and aesthetic goals in Tulsa. Proper application is key to maximizing these advantages and preventing potential issues.

What's the difference between landscape gravel and other rock options?

Landscape gravel typically refers to smaller, crushed or rounded stones used for pathways, driveways, and decorative ground cover, offering good drainage and weed suppression. Larger landscape boulders, on the other hand, are used as focal points or for structural elements. Pros can differentiate between various rock types, like river rock versus crushed granite, to suit your specific project needs.
